Overlord: Raising Hell vs V Rising: which should you buy?
For a Filipino buyer, the choice between Overlord: Raising Hell and V Rising depends heavily on your PC's specs and preferred playstyle. Overlord: Raising Hell is a classic single-player RPG from 2008 with very low system requirements (512 MB RAM, 64 MB VRAM), making it playable on almost any old or budget PC found in the Philippines. It has a short 2-hour average playtime and a Metacritic score of 72. In contrast, V Rising is a modern action-adventure with MMO elements that demands a 64-bit Windows 10 system, at least 12 GB RAM, and a dedicated GPU like a GTX 750 Ti. It offers multiplayer and co-op modes with an average 7-hour playtime, but requires a stronger PC and a stable internet connection. Since no prices are provided, Overlord is likely cheaper due to its age, but V Rising is more content-rich and socially engaging. If you have an older computer and enjoy a quick, humorous RPG, get Overlord. If you have a modern gaming rig and want a persistent world with friends, choose V Rising.
